Qualifi Ltd (Qualifi) is a UK awarding organization recognized by Ofqual (RN5160) and registered in England & Wales (Company No. 04619981). It offers regulated and bespoke vocational and academic qualifications designed for UK and international learners, with a focus on flexible online delivery, quality-assured assessment, and progression to degree programs at partner universities.

Qualifi’s services include regulated awards, certificates and diplomas; custom employer-endorsed programs; online learning resources; and standardized assessment and quality assurance processes. An Academic Advisory Board support academic standards and curriculum relevance. The organization maintains formal progression arrangements with a range of universities to facilitate entry to undergraduate and postgraduate degree pathways.

Qualifi supports learners, employers and delivery centers. Learners gain recognized qualifications and routes into higher education; employees receive tailored workforce training; centers can apply for approval to deliver programs and access assessor/verifier support and policies. Certificates (e‑certificates and printed) are issued and can be verified online.

Typical entry requirements for progression from Qualifi qualifications

From Level 4 / Level 5 (Qualifi Higher National or Diploma) to Undergraduate (top-up or final years)

  • Common offers:
    • Direct entry to Year 2 or Year 3 (top-up) depending on qualification level, subject match and credit mapping.
    • A typical route: Qualifi Level 4 diploma → entry to Year 2 (with credit recognition); Qualifi Level 5 diploma → Year 3/top-up to a BA/BSc (honours).
  • Academic requirements:
    • Completed relevant Qualifi diploma with required pass/merit/distinction profile (universities commonly request at least a pass; many prefer Merit or Distinction for year‑out admission).
    • Minimum credit achievement: often 240 credits at Levels 4–5 combined for direct top-up, but this varies (some universities accept 120–240 credits depending on mapping).
  • English language requirements:
    • IELTS typically 6.0 overall (with minimum sub-scores) or equivalent accepted test scores; some programmes accept 5.5 for certain pathways or pre-sessional English.
  • Additional requirements:
    • Subject relevance (qualifications must align with intended degree subject).
    • Portfolio or audition for creative/art programmes.
    • References, personal statement and interview for some courses.

From Qualifi Level 6 or postgraduate diplomas to Postgraduate (Master’s) or advanced entry

  • Common offers:
    • Entry to MSc/MA programmes with advanced standing or credit transfer for relevant Level 6/Level 7 qualifications.
    • Some universities accept Qualifi Level 7 diplomas as meeting entry requirements for a related Master’s (sometimes with credit exemptions).
  • Academic requirements:
    • A relevant undergraduate degree equivalent or qualifying Level 6 diploma; for postgraduate entry, a Qualifi Level 7 may be accepted in lieu of a degree depending on programme.
    • Typical grade expectations: Merit/Distinction preferred for direct entry to taught Master’s; Pass may be considered with professional experience.
  • English language requirements:
    • IELTS around 6.5 overall for Master’s (varies by university and programme).
  • Additional requirements:
    • CV/resume showing relevant work experience (for professional routes).
    • Research proposal or interview for research-based or specialised programmes.

General notes on credit transfer and mapping

  • Credit recognition is institution-specific: universities map Qualifi credits against their degree credit frameworks to determine entry year and exemptions.
  • Typical UK credit benchmarks:
    • Level 4: 120 credits (first year HE equivalent)
    • Level 5: 120 credits (second year HE equivalent)
    • Combined Level 4+5: often 240 credits (eligible for final year/top-up entry)
    • Level 6: 120 credits (final year/undergraduate degree level)
  • Some programmes accept partial credit transfer rather than full year entry; others require completion of specific core modules before progression.

How to confirm exact progression pathways

  • Check the specific university’s progression pages or articulation agreement published with Qualifi.
  • Contact the university admissions or international office with your exact Qualifi qualification title, level, credit profile and transcripts.
